How is the auction of seized assets carried out in Bolivia and what are the steps to follow to obtain the best offer?
The auction of seized assets in Bolivia involves following a specific process. After the assets are seized, a public auction is held under the supervision of a judicial officer. To obtain the best offer, it is essential to promote the auction effectively, establish an appropriate base value and ensure transparency in the process.
What is the process for the declaration of interdiction in Chile?
The interdiction declaration is made when a person is unable to care for themselves due to a mental or intellectual disability. A court process begins to determine whether it is necessary to appoint a legal guardian.

What are the benefits of having a bank account in the Dominican Republic?
Having a bank account in the Dominican Republic offers benefits such as security of funds, access to financial services such as debit and credit cards, ease of carrying out electronic transactions and the possibility of accessing loans and other financial products.

What is the situation of access to education for boys and girls in indigenous communities in Honduras?
The situation of access to education for boys and girls in indigenous communities in Honduras faces challenges due to the lack of adequate educational infrastructure, a shortage of bilingual teachers, and cultural discrimination in schools. These factors contribute to the exclusion and marginalization of the indigenous population in the educational system and limit their development opportunities.
